Taxonomy & naming
Bryconamericus lassorum was described by Carlos Román-Valencia in 2002. Eschmeyer's Catalog of Fishes (Catalog of Fishes, CAS) treats Bryconamericus lassorum Román-Valencia, 2002 as the valid name; the genus Bryconamericus belongs to the family Characidae in the order Characiformes, the characins.
The genus Bryconamericus is a large and taxonomically complex assemblage of small characids distributed across rivers and streams throughout tropical and subtropical South America. Venezuelan species have been revised by Román-Valencia and colleagues, who provided diagnostic keys based on meristic and morphometric characters. Bryconamericus lassorum can be distinguished from other Venezuelan congeners by its lateral scale count (39–42 scales), total anal-fin ray count (26–29), and the presence of 5–8 teeth on the maxilla.
The original description is part of a broader body of work on Venezuelan Bryconamericus species, including a publication that simultaneously described B. cinarucoense and B. singularis from the Cinaruco River of the Orinoco basin and provided keys to all Venezuelan species known at the time.
Morphology
Bryconamericus lassorum is a small, slender-bodied characid. Diagnostic meristic characters recorded in the literature are: 39–42 lateral line scales, 26–29 total anal-fin rays, and 5–8 teeth on the maxilla. These counts place it within the range typical for the genus but distinguish it from syntopic and geographically close Venezuelan species.
Like other Bryconamericus, the species has the translucent, silver-flanked body form characteristic of small stream characids, with a small adipose fin, a forked tail, and a moderately terminal mouth suited to picking small invertebrates from the water column and substrate. Habitat
Bryconamericus lassorum is native to Venezuela in South America and is associated with the freshwater systems of that country, with records linking it to the Orinoco drainage. FishBase categorises it as a freshwater, tropical, benthopelagic species, indicating it occupies the lower to mid-water column of streams and rivers rather than being a strict surface or deep-benthic dweller.
The broader Orinoco basin encompasses a wide range of habitat types, from large sediment-laden blackwater rivers to clear, sandy-bottomed streams draining the llanos and Guiana Shield highlands. Small Bryconamericus species in the Orinoco system typically inhabit flowing, well-oxygenated streams and small rivers, often over sandy or gravelly substrates, and are associated with areas of riparian cover. Feeding
FishBase assigns Bryconamericus lassorum a trophic level of 2.6 (±0.3 SE), placing it in the lower-omnivore to invertivore range typical of small stream characids that feed primarily on small invertebrates with some plant or detrital material. This trophic value is consistent with the feeding ecology of the genus as a whole, where species are documented as opportunistic foragers taking aquatic insect larvae, microcrustaceans, and organic particles.

Conservation
Bryconamericus lassorum is assessed as Vulnerable (VU) on the IUCN Red List, under criterion B1ab(iii), with the assessment dated 15 January 2021. The B1 criterion indicates that the species' extent of occurrence is estimated to be below the threshold for Vulnerable, and the sub-criteria indicate observed, inferred, or projected decline in the quality of its habitat (iii). An extent-of-occurrence designation under B1 typically reflects a restricted or fragmented range.
As a freshwater endemic of Venezuela, B. lassorum is exposed to the range of pressures affecting Orinoco basin streams, including habitat degradation from agriculture, deforestation of riparian zones, water extraction, and the broader consequences of land-use change in lowland South America. Small-bodied endemic stream characids with restricted ranges are among the most at-risk freshwater vertebrates in the Neotropics, as they lack the mobility to recolonise degraded habitats from distant refuge populations.
